The covert cost of clutter
Clutter quietly taxes your day. People undervalue how much searching for devices, files, or winter boots costs till they add it up: ten mins a day ends up being over 60 hours a year. The larger cost appears when a lease ends, a restoration starts, or household security is at stake. I have actually seen last-minute rubbish removal quotes double just due to the fact that the client waited up until the day before handover, lost their time home window at the neighborhood transfer terminal, and had no selection yet to pay for weekend labor and after-hours disposal.
Even minor mess creates threat. Cardboard stacked near a heating system transforms a storeroom into a fire danger. Old lithium batteries and half-used paint canisters can ignite or leak. City inspectors do not care how hectic you were last springtime; if waste removal is not up to code, fines follow.
Speed prefers prep work, not muscle
Fast clearing up is less regarding brute force and even more concerning removing choices. Individuals stall when they begin nostalgic, or when they can not envision what goes where. Solid backs reduce just as quick as reluctant ones when every product requires a debate.
Start with easy wins that open up room. If you can relocate easily and stage products, you complete faster and safer. Function the task like a small logistics job: specify zones, secure disposal choices, established a hard quit daily, and stay clear of backtracking.
A five-step sprint that operates in homes and offices
Use this when you need a fast result and a strong standard. It fits a workshop, a crowded garage, or a two-room office with aging inventory.
- Set your outbound lanes: contribution, resale, recycling, garbage dump, harmful. Each gets a physical zone or bin. Tag them with tape and pen so assistants do not ask you 5 times per hour where to put cords. Clear the noticeable garbage initially. Damaged plastics, tarnished textiles, ran out cupboard, orphan covers, fractured planters. Getting rid of aesthetic noise makes decisions less complicated on the rest. Make one decisive pass per area. Touch each thing as soon as. If you stop longer than five seconds, park it in a "testimonial" bin and maintain moving. Review just at the end. Stage cumbersome products near departure courses. Couches, bed mattress, old printers, submitting cabinets. Procedure doors and lift clearance now, not when the vehicle is idling outside. Book or verify disposal before packing. If you are do it yourself, verify transfer station hours, costs, and product guidelines. If you are employing, lock the time window and send out pictures for a firm estimate.
Expect to lower quantity by 30 to 50 percent simply by getting rid of apparent trash and dead weight before you struggle over memorabilia or particular niche gear.
What to understand about pricing and where the cash goes
Most specialist junk removal firms cost by volume, usually in fractions of a truck load. A common box vehicle in this area brings around 12 to 16 cubic yards. Prices vary by market, however a common range is 250 to 750 bucks for a quarter to a half truck, and 600 to 1,200 dollars for a full truck, consisting of labor and basic disposal. Hefty products set you back more because transfer stations charge by weight. Ceramic tile, concrete, dirt, roof roof shingles, and wet wood can cause obese charges. Anticipate surcharges for televisions with CRT tubes, refrigerators with cooling agent, tires, and cushions as a result of reusing or dealing with rules.
DIY appears cheaper until you price time, vehicle service, fuel, dump costs, and the 2nd journey you did not prepare for. A common pick-up holds 2 to 3 cubic lawns listed below the rail. If you have 10 cubic backyards of mixed home scrap and your transfer station costs 100 to 200 bucks per heap with a one-ton minimum, you may invest 200 to 400 bucks in disposal alone, plus 100 to 200 bucks for a vehicle for the day and fuel. If you value your Saturday at no, do it yourself wins. If you require the space by Friday evening, a crew may be the cheaper decision.
Photos assist convert a soft quote into a firm one. Line items in composing issue. Request for the minimum load rate, the per-fraction rate, and specific additional charges for heavy https://penzu.com/p/eb88d38f1385be64 or special things, after that contrast like for like.
When hiring pros makes sense, and when it does n'thtmlplcehlder 42end. The choice does not pivot only on rate. It additionally rides promptly pressure, security, access, and your tolerance for heavy lifting. A third-floor unit without elevator and a 24-hour notice to leave is not a do it yourself weekend break. A one-car garage with drooping cardboard, broken chairs, and eight banker boxes of old documents is very easy DIY. Here is a portable way to weigh it without overthinking: Choose DIY if you have flexible time, easy access to a neighborhood transfer station, and the load is mainly light home scrap that suits one to two pickup trips. Hire a crew if you face staircases, limited target dates, heavy or unpleasant things, or blended materials that call for several disposal streams. Crews bring devices, dollies, and understanding of local recycling and hazardous rules. Consider a crossbreed if you can pre-sort and self-haul the very easy things, after that bring in pros for the last 20 percent, which typically takes 80 percent of the time. I have seen customers conserve 300 to 600 dollars by pre-bagging light particles, separating electronic devices, and staging products, after that paying a group to haul the huge items and take care of the dump runs. Safety and conformity are not optional
Every region lugs its very own rules. Neglecting them transforms quickly into pricey. Batteries most likely to devoted collection factors. Oil-based paint, solvents, and pesticides need hazardous handling. Some municipalities limit the number of bulky items enabled at curbside or need appointments for appliance pickup. A penalty for illegal unloading can run hundreds to hundreds of bucks, and areas remember.
Inside the area, load courses and raise method maintain you and your helpers out of urgent treatment. Clear stairs and touchdowns prior to moving big products. Link back doors. Use lower arm training straps for awkward furniture. Do not run a dolly down stairways without a watchman and a plan for each landing. If your intestine claims an item requires three individuals, it possibly does.
For offices and shops, conformity adds paperwork. Hard disk drives and backup tapes should be wiped or shredded before disposal. Old fluorescent tubes have mercury and most likely to a certain stream. Medical or lab environments bring biohazard policies and specialized vendors.
Fast sorting that appreciates both money and memory
People delay on nostalgic products. My straightforward examination asks what tale the item still informs. If the story calls for the physical thing, maintain it or photo it well and let it go. If the tale is already lived and can be recalled without the object, release it. Keeping a shoebox of letters or a loads printed pictures prices little bit. Maintaining a third of the garage in old equipment "simply in case" costs weekend breaks and square video footage you pay rental fee or home mortgage on.
Set a restriction by quantity, not vague purpose. One 66-quart container for tokens per person focuses the mind. If you run out of room, profession something out or approve the actual price of maintaining more.
Where to send things besides landfill
The fastest course is not constantly the trash. Regional reuse networks move items swiftly if you provide them well. Take clear pictures and offer dimensions, condition notes, and pickup home windows. Nonprofits that accept furnishings frequently set up pickups weekly. Steel recyclers pay by weight for home appliances and scrap; not much, but sufficient to counter a dump fee. Electronics recyclers take printers, towers, monitors, and cables, occasionally at no charge on assigned days.
Not every donation assists. Broken, stained, or incomplete items create cost for the charity. If you would certainly be humiliated to hand it to a good friend, it most likely belongs in the waste stream.
Specific tactics by room or task type
Apartments and condominiums with common lifts require diplomacy and timing. Get the lift with home monitoring ideally and pad all corners with relocating coverings. Roll carpets and tape them tight so they do not bloom and stop the door. Bag tiny things greatly, double-bag liquids, and tag delicate bags by feel with a knot style, not just a marker, so you can sort quick in the truck.
Garages compensate a clockwise move. Beginning at the garage door and function around the wall surfaces. Pull out lawn tools and bikes first to open room. Corral equipment and chemicals onto a solitary table so you do one disposal prepare for the whole lot. Propane cyndrical tubes and camping fuel catch individuals by surprise; manage those individually and transport upright.
Storage devices burn cash by the month. If you have had one for greater than a year, open the door and ask what you would certainly get once more today. If the sincere response is much less than a quarter of the components, routine a half day, bring a close friend, and finish the service. I have enjoyed clients save over a thousand bucks a year by shutting a system that housed absolutely nothing they used.
Offices alter quickly. Shut the paper loophole by scanning only what you have to retain for lawful or tax factors, shred the remainder, and stop paying for filing cupboards you never open. When removing IT, eliminate possession tags and photograph identification numbers before reusing. Your future self will certainly thanks during audits or service warranty claims.
Timing saves actual money
Transfer terminals frequently have reduced delay times midweek and before 10 a.m. Scheduling a crew for a morning slot can decrease labor by an hour that would or else be melted in traffic and lines. End-of-month crunch in rental markets increases demand for junk removal, so mid-month scheduling can trim 10 to 20 percent off quotes simply because staffs are not slammed.
Weather issues. Hot days sap energy and press individuals right into errors. Rain makes cardboard flop and furniture swell. If the projection looks rough, stage indoors and load quick throughout a clear home window. I have actually shifted tons by 24 hr to evade a storm and reduced the work in half.
The anatomy of a clean load path
Your home or office is not a storehouse, yet assume like a forklift operator for a mid-day. Map the course from each area to the leave. Get rid of doors from hinges if needed to clear large things and save your trim. Protect floorings with runners, not loose cardboard that glides. Pile by security, not by size alone. Heavy boxes under, light and crushable up high. Maintain like with like in the vehicle to streamline discharging at mixed-use centers where you may remove steel, cardboard, and general waste at different bays.
Plan for one water break per hour. Individuals thrill and fail to remember to consume alcohol, then make inadequate telephone calls. Five mins of recovery conserves back stress and went down articles.
What professionals bring besides muscle
Good staffs read a room the method a carpenter reads lumber. They see where traffic jams will certainly form, which things hide hardware challenges, and how to load a vehicle so it discharges successfully at the transfer station. They additionally know regional rules cold. In one city, a combined bed mattress goes to garbage dump unless deconstructed; in the next county, a bed mattress covered in plastic movie at the aesthetic is obligatory. Those details safeguard you from callbacks and fines.
Crews also arrive with gear that speeds up points up: home appliance dollies with bands, shoulder harness systems, ratchet tie-downs, furniture sliders, and a tool package all set for stubborn legs on a couch or a door that needs ahead off momentarily. 10 minutes with the ideal tool beats 45 mins of wrestling.
Waste elimination, however cleaner
It is not practical to recycle every thing. It is practical to divert a significant part without slowing the job. Metals draw easily into a dedicated pile and go to scrap. Cardboard breaks down into convenient bundles that the majority of centers take for complimentary. Electronics ought to never ride with basic rubbish elimination; they include recoverable materials and often toxic substances. Textiles in functional condition can be bagged and donated, while discolored or torn products might go to textile recycling where available.
Keep an eye on contamination. A bag of paper towels taken in motor oil can not go with combined recycling, and packing glass with heavy steel scraps creates hazards. If you use an expert junk removal service, ask just how they sort and where they tip. Several respectable outfits companion with regional recyclers and donation centers and can quote diversion prices without puffery.
Avoid the three catches that slow down every job
Perfectionism turns a two-hour strike right into a shed weekend. You are not building a gallery catalog. You are regaining room. Set a timer for decision sprints and accept "adequate" for a lot of categories.
Scope creep gets here when you start repairing furnishings or screening every pen in a cabinet. Tag it trash or contribute, and go on. Repair services belong to a separate day.
Memory lane can swallow you. If you find yourself resting cross-legged analysis old letters on the flooring, give on your own twenty mins after the task is done to revisit a selected box, not during the primary push.
A fast word about estates and sensitive situations
Clearing a home after a loss or a transfer to assisted living blends logistics with care. The clock is still operating on rental fee, energies, or tax obligations, however the emotional weight is different. In these cases, timetable 2 passes. The very first divides valuables, records, pictures, and keepsakes. The second manages whatever else. Picture collections and devices, after that determine who takes what. Consider a small neighborhood auction for things that should have a 2nd life and fair rate without the drag of detailing every one individually.
Professional teams experienced with estates work quietly and ask approval before moving anything that appears like a family item. If that degree of tact matters to you, inquire about it when you call around.
The budget you can in fact stick to
Make a simple spreadsheet or a note pad plan. Place realistic numbers to the groups: staff or vehicle, dump fees, materials like specialist bags and tape, possible surcharges, and a pillow for shocks. A studio apartment clear-out may complete 300 to 900 bucks, relying on accessibility, volume, and regional prices. A garage packed to the rafters can vary from 500 to 1,500 bucks if it includes lumber, mixed house products, and home appliances. If you can pre-sort and squash cardboard, you can peel a hundred or even more off the bill.
Ask two to three suppliers for quotes, share sincere images, and press for clarity on what is consisted of. Look for vague language. A trustworthy business clarifies quantity pricing, offers a home window that respects building guidelines, and can name neighborhood centers they utilize for waste removal and recycling.
How to maintain it from accumulating again
Decluttering once is a job. Remaining clear is a behavior. The most convenient pattern I have actually seen stick is the one-in, one-out policy. Bring a brand-new jacket right into the wardrobe, choose an old one to sell or give away within a week. Establish a quarterly move on your schedule for the garage or storage area. Connection donation goes to a task you already make, like grocery store day, so you do not produce a new chore.
Storage that collaborates with gravity aids. Open up containers for sports gear live at flooring level by the door everyone utilizes. Classified racks beat mystery totes. If a system takes greater than 10 secs to make use of, people will neglect it and stack products on the nearby flat surface.

What is the difference between junk and rubbish?
Junk usually refers to unwanted items such as furniture, appliances, or broken household goods. Rubbish generally refers to everyday waste like packaging, food waste, or debris. Junk may sometimes be reusable or recyclable, while rubbish is often general waste. The terms are often used interchangeably but can differ by context.
